8.2 Additional parameter information
Due to its user-friendliness and simplicity of use, most
parameters of the RSI only require a basic description
which is given in the parameter tables in chapter
8.1 Application parameter lists.
In this chapter, you will find additional information on
certain most advanced parameters of the RSI. Should
you not find the information you need contact your
distributor.
8.2.1 Motor Control
P3.1.1.2 Motor Nom Freq
When this parameter is changed,
parameters P3.1.4.2 and P3.1.4.3 will be
automatically initialized depending on the
selected motor type. See the second table
in the section P3.1.2.2, Motor type.
P3.1.2.1 Control mode
Selection
number
Selection name Description
0 U/f control (open loop)
Drive frequency reference is set to output frequency without slip
compensation. Motor actual speed is finally defined by motor load.
1
Speed control (open
loop)
Drive frequency reference is set to motor speed reference. The motor
speed remains the same regardless of motor load. Slip is compensated.
P3.1.2.2 Motor type
This parameter defines the used motor type.
Selection
number
Selection name Description
0 Induction motor (IM) Select if an induction motor is used.
1
Permanent Magnet Synchronous
Motor (PMSM)
Select if a permanent magnet synchronous motor is used.
When this parameter is changed, parameters
P3.1.4.2 and P3.1.4.3 will be automatically initialized
according to the selected motor type.
See the table below for the initialization values:
Parameter Induction Motor (IM)
Permanent Magnet Synchronous Motor
(PMSM)
P3.1.4.2
(Field WeakngPnt)
Motor nominal frequency Internally calculated
P3.1.4.3
(Voltage at FWP)
100,0 % Internally calculated
P3.1.2.4 Identification
The automatic motor identification calculates or
measures the motor parameters that are needed for
optimum motor and speed control.
Identification Run is a part of tuning the motor and the
drive specific parameters. It is a tool for
commissioning and service of the drive with the aim
to find as good parameter values as possible for most
drives.
